Hi everyone just curious on everyone's thoughts ..
I was thinking of buying one of the reptile harnesses marketed at the pet store and taking my tegu on occasional walks up and down the block. Her nails are extremely sharp and I'm sure this will wear them down a bit and she could always use good fresh air. should i maybe walk it on a field instead to be easier on her feet? All input is greatly appreciated! Thanks!

Exercise is a good idea! Just make sure she's harnessed in really well! You can also trim nails though it takes some skill to do it correctly. You can also take her to a vet to have the nails trimmed. As for hurting her feet, just watch out for surface temperatures seeing as it's summer. I know here the asphalt/concrete can be 130 degrees or hotter!
